I proved I was willing to work hard towards my goals.

Everything is easier when you have a home. Nefertiti is a determined young woman with smiling eyes and a contagious giggle. Despite a series of hard knocks, both emotionally and literally, the devoted mom has worked diligently to set herself on a path that will hopefully lead to a nursing degree, a permanent home for her beautiful family, and in due time, college educations for her two sons.

Local farms provide fresh produce for Lazarus House guests

People of low income typically do not have easy access to healthier choices. Mark runs a farm in southern New Hampshire, primarily growing corn on 80 acres. In the summertime, what is not sold at the farm stand, is donated to Lazarus House. It is a sizable, fresh and frequent gift that gets distributed to our guests in the Food Pantry, in the Shelter, and in the Soup Kitchen.
